When I was 22 months old I was rushed into Intensive Care at a hospital 70 miles from home and stayed there for 5 months. During my time at the hospital I had lots of tests and some operations to help me feel better and was diagnosed with a neuromuscular condition called Mitochondrial Myopathy which is a life-limiting disease and was something none of us had ever even heard of.

It means that my muscles are not as strong as everyone else and the mitochondria in my cells doesn’t provide me with enough energy for them to grow as big and strong as they should do which means I am not able to walk and have to get around in a wheelchair.
